    Did I ever tell you the definition of insanity? This is perhaps one of the most coined catchphrases in gaming over the last 12 months, ever Since Far Cry 3 was released and Vaas Montenegro was introduced to the world in fact.

    Ubisoft have already told us that there will be another installment in the Far Cry series after the unprecedented success of Far Cry 3 last year. That installment seems to of gotten one step closer to release today, as a mysterious image of Vass from Far Cry 3 in a padded cell has been released / leaked.

    On the cell wall are some of Vass’s saying as well as some very cleverly hidden pieces of information, one of which is a date of 04.04.2014, could this be the release date of Far Cry 4? You can see this next to the “Let’s Play” graffiti under the “Follow Me” writing.

    But what could all this signify for Far Cry? If it turns out to be real, this could very well be a prequel to Far Cry 3 and it may show us the origins of Vaas as a madman. Also it could be a continuation of Far Cry 3′s storyline from Vaas’s point of view, for those of you that have already played and finished Far Cry 3 right now you’ll be saying “how is that possible”? Please remember that for half of Far Cry 3 the main protagonist was tripping out of his mind on drugs, so in truth anything is possible in terms of using Vaas as a future character in the franchise.

                  Far Cry 4 – Welcome to Kyrat

                  Announced today, Far Cry 4 will release this year on November 18 in the US and November 20 in EMEA territories. The game will be available on both generations of consoles – PlayStation 4, Xbox One, P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360 – along with Windows PC.

                  Taking a sharp turn away from the lush island jungles of the top-rated Far Cry 3, Far Cry 4 is set in Kyrat, an untamed region currently ruled by a despotic self-appointed king. But don’t be lulled into a false sense of security by the achingly beautiful views; Kyrat is a wild land full of perils. Once again, players will be able to craft their own stories as they travel through this exotic open world teeming with wildlife – using their wits along with an assortment of powerful weapons and diverse vehicles.

                  “Following the success of Far Cry 3, we wanted to take the franchise to the next level and create a game that will surprise players and exceed fans’ expectations,” said Dan Hay, Executive Producer. “Given the unique setting, we feel Far Cry 4 will stand out as a top first-person shooter and we’re eager to reveal more about the game in the coming months.”

                  Development on Far Cry 4 is being led by Ubisoft Montreal in collaboration with Red Storm Entertainment, Ubisoft Toronto, Ubisoft Shanghai and Ubisoft Kiev.
